The average bus between Bangkok and Chiang Mai takes 10h 27m and the fastest bus takes 9h 35m. There is an hourly bus service from Bangkok to Chiang Mai.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run hourly between Bangkok and Chiang Mai. The earliest departure is at 7:00 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Bangkok is at 10:45 PM which arrives into Chiang Mai at 8:25 AM. All services run direct with no transfers required, and take on average 10h 27m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

The distance between Bangkok and Chiang Mai is 582.9 km. The road distance is 675 km.
Sombat Tour operates a bus from Bangkok Mochit Bus Terminal to Chaing Mai Arcade Bus Terminal hourly. Tickets cost ฿600–1,300 and the journey takes 10h 30m. Five other operators also service this route.
